Transaction 3b398760c1ec33b97ed265143ec11e5dea48fa187bab72aebf2ba85f51d0ffc7
1 Input
1 Output
-
3b398760c1ec33b97ed265143ec11e5dea48fa187bab72aebf2ba85f51d0ffc7:0
- value
- 3997298
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d8e9aa1508fb07d2ed44e6c1b0357c4ccb4f528 OP_EQUAL
- address
- 3LRuHAq5BTgy9GCHiuFf93N3uCrFni5Gxt